Custom Software vs Off-the-Shelf: How to Decide

How to choose between custom software and an off-the-shelf or SaaS product — what actually differs in cost, timeline, fit and lock-in, and the questions that reveal which one your business needs.

This decision gets framed as a cost comparison, and that's the wrong frame. An off-the-shelf product will almost always look cheaper on the quote you get this month. The comparison that matters is what each option costs you to run for the next five years, and how much of your business you're willing to reshape to fit someone else's software.

Off-the-shelf software is built for the average customer in its category. If your processes ARE the average — and for accounting, payroll, or basic CRM, they often genuinely are — that's a feature, not a compromise. If your process is where you actually compete, forcing it into generic software is where the real cost shows up, usually eighteen months in, as workarounds nobody planned for.

Start with where your process sits

Every business runs a mix of commodity processes and processes that are genuinely distinctive — the ones that reflect how you actually win business or serve customers differently from a competitor. The decision is really a process-by-process one, not a company-wide one.

A logistics company's invoicing doesn't need to be custom. Its route optimisation and driver-allocation logic, tuned to Nairobi traffic patterns and its own fleet constraints, might be exactly the thing worth building. Most organisations end up running both: off-the-shelf for the commodity layer, custom for the layer that's actually the business.

What off-the-shelf gets right

Speed to first use is real. A SaaS product can be provisioned this week, and the category leaders have absorbed years of other companies' edge cases into features you get for free. Support, updates, and security patching are someone else's job, which matters if you don't have the team to own that.

The honest trade is fit. You will adapt your process to the software, not the reverse, and the vendor's roadmap — not your business need — decides what gets built next. If a competitor is on the same platform, you are also, structurally, capped at the same capability they have.

What custom software gets right

Custom software fits the process exactly, because it was built for it — no workaround tabs, no renamed fields standing in for something the vendor never modelled. It's also an asset: you own it, it can integrate with anything you already run (M-Pesa/Daraja, your ERP, government systems), and it can evolve as fast as your business does rather than waiting on a vendor's release cycle.

The honest trade is that you now own the outcome. Timeline and quality depend on the team you hired, you carry the maintenance and security burden (or contract it out), and the upfront cost is higher because you're paying for engineering, not amortising it across a vendor's whole customer base.

The questions that actually decide it

These are the questions worth answering honestly before a build-vs-buy decision, because the answers usually make the decision for you:

  • Is this process how you compete, or how you keep the lights on? Commodity processes belong off-the-shelf.
  • Does a product already fit at least 80% of what you need? If yes, custom-building the remaining 20% is rarely worth losing the other 80% for free.
  • How much does this process need to integrate with systems no off-the-shelf product was built to talk to (M-Pesa, KRA eTIMS, a legacy ERP, a government portal)?
  • Who owns this in three years? If the answer is "whoever the vendor lets us be," that's a lock-in cost, even when the sticker price looks lower.
  • Can you name the workaround you'd have to build to make the generic product fit? If you already can, that workaround IS the requirement for custom software.

The middle path most people don't consider

Buy and build aren't mutually exclusive. A common, and often correct, pattern is running an off-the-shelf platform for the commodity functions and integrating custom-built systems for the processes that differentiate you — connected through APIs rather than replaced wholesale.

This also lowers the risk of a full custom build: you're not custom-building everything a business needs on day one, only the piece that's actually worth owning. Frequently asked questions

Is custom software always more expensive than off-the-shelf?

Upfront, almost always yes — you're funding engineering rather than sharing a vendor's cost across many customers. Over several years the comparison changes: subscription fees compound, workarounds for a poor fit carry a real (if invisible) cost, and switching platforms later is its own expensive project. Compare total cost over the software's realistic lifetime, not the first invoice.

Can we start with off-the-shelf and move to custom later?

Yes, and it's a common, sensible path — it lets you validate the process with real usage before committing engineering budget to it. The main cost is data migration and the disruption of a cutover, which is why it's worth choosing an off-the-shelf product with clean export/API access from the start, specifically to keep that door open.

How do we know if a SaaS product 'mostly fits' or is a poor fit in disguise?

List the workarounds you'd need — renamed fields standing in for something else, manual exports to make two systems talk, a spreadsheet that exists because the product can't do one specific thing you need weekly. If that list is short and rare, it's a good fit. If it's long, or the workaround touches something you do daily, the product is a poor fit wearing a low price tag.

Does custom software cost more to maintain than SaaS?

It requires you to own maintenance and security, either in-house or contracted — SaaS bundles that into the subscription. Whether that's more expensive depends on scale: at meaningful usage, a well-built custom system with a sensible maintenance contract is often cheaper than per-seat SaaS pricing that grows with headcount, and you're not paying for features you never use.
